Abstract
The present dissertation investigates the politeness strategies employed in students' request emails that were directed to their supervisors. Email application is extensively adopted in the educational sector between teachers and students which raises interest to comprehend the key linguistic features required to perform polite and respectful request email writing.This work attempts to extract the type of politeness strategies used by EFL learners while interacting with their supervisors via email. So, the research aims at raising students' awareness towards the use of politeness strategies when addressing their teachers in a more formal manner. The current research makes use of text corpus analysis.Thirty request emails written bymaster two students at Larbi Ben Mhidi University- Oum el Bouaghi to their supervisors were analyzed. The gathered data confirm our hypothesis stating that students are unaware of the politeness strategies used in email discussions with their teachers. The findings revealed that the students employ more positive politeness strategies in addition to implementing direct language that expresses high level of imposition
